Biomechanics is the study of the structure, function and motion of the mechanical aspects of biological systems, at any level from whole organisms to organs, cells and cell organelles, using the methods of mechanics. Biomechanics is a branch of biophysics. Webbiomechanics. (bī′ō-mĭ-kăn′ĭks) n. 1. (used with a sing. verb) The study of the mechanics of a living body, especially of the forces exerted by muscles and gravity on the skeletal structure. 2. (used with a pl. verb) The mechanics of a part or function of a living body, such as of the heart or of locomotion.

WebStatic progressive stretch (SPS) is a technique using the biomechanical principle of stress relaxation to restore range of motion (ROM) in joint contractures. Existing techniques such as dynamic splinting and traction rely on a time-dependent material property, creep, which applies a continuous load.
